The Dig

 
 

This movie arrives as a sweating glass of iced lemonade on a sweltering afternoon. You’re instantly struck with the loveliest cinematography and the subtle tones of a piano. What ensues is well paced story which watches like a book softly read out loud. Ralph Feines and Kerry Mulligan are superb. Their chemistry feels genuine. Feines’ honed Old English accent is one rarely heard today, save for old audio recordings of those long dead. If computer animated movies where alien life forms battle robots is more your vibe, this film may be not for you. But if visual poetry and prose perfectly capturing a lost moment of time is more your preference, watch The Dig as soon as you can afford the time.
